Home > Glasgow Street Index > Everard Court

Everard Court

Everard Court is a place in North East Glasgow and is mainly residential.

Advertisements

Glasgow Tree Services

Glasgow Tree Services is a forestry company providing a range of forestry services.

Address: 35 Everard Court, Glasgow, Lanarkshire, G21 1XR

Map

Map showing Everard Court in Glasgow.